Output 9a3f7ce332f301ef00117334cfa9d1af473776214012137988221fce1759659a:1

value
320900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8515d56aa57ffaf461c40a6456820cb4c61a6601 OP_EQUAL
address
3Dphx5xsXKpTbPuqmpX7QURcqro19KVtiB
transaction
9a3f7ce332f301ef00117334cfa9d1af473776214012137988221fce1759659a
spent
true